Sequels



For October I've only got one sequel that I'm really excited about: The Sinister Mystery of the Mesmerizing Girl by Theodora Goss. This is the third book in the The Extraordinary Adventures of the Athena Club series (I know, it's a mouthful). I devoured the first two books in this series earlier this year and I'm so excited to be able to read this one soon! I haven't heard many people talk about these books but they're so much fun! You should check them out if you like: historical fiction, retellings, badass women, or the Parasol Protectorate series by Gail Carriger.


Release Date: October 1

  • Mooncakes by Suzanne Walker and Wendy Xu: Everything about this book seems adorable! The main character is a teenage witch working in a bookshop that sells spellbooks and ends up discovering that her childhood crush is a werewolf and they've got to work together to defeat the forces of evil. Sign me UP!

Release Date: October 15
